Tender description

Betsi Cadwaladr University Health Board (BCUHB) Cellular Pathology routinely uses substantial volumes of Formalin, Xylene, and other specialised reagents in the histological preparation and analysis of tissue specimens. These reagents are critical in investigating a broad spectrum of conditions, including malignant and benign tumours, as well as other tissue and cellular abnormalities, to enable accurate diagnosis and guide targeted treatment pathways. BCUHB seeks to appoint a suitably qualified supplier capable of delivering a reliable and timely supply of these reagents, alongside a dedicated service for the safe collection and compliant disposal of associated chemical waste. This will ensure uninterrupted laboratory operations, full regulatory compliance, and continuity of service.
